Why do I get unknown sender text messages?

Any message from a number not in your contacts will wind up in the Unknown Senders tab. If you're expecting a text from someone you know, be sure to enter them into your address book. ... For new iOS users with an empty contacts app, all messages will necessarily be from contacts not in the address book.

How do I stop texts from unknown senders?

Go to Settings and tap on Messages. Scroll down to Filter Unknown Senders and toggle the setting on. If you are an Android user, open your phone app and tap on the three-dot icon and choose Settings. Under Settings, enable Caller ID & Spam.

What happens when you filter unknown senders?

Filtering messages from unknown senders turns off iMessage notifications from senders who aren't in your contacts and sorts the messages into the Unknown Senders tab in the Messages list.

Can you tell someone's location from a text?

Silent text messages can be used to secretly check whether a user's phone is turned on or not. ... Wireless carriers and authorities, however, may use a stealth SMS to track the approximate location of a phone with the help of data received by the cellular tower.

Can opening a text message be harmful?

Text messages are just one of the ways that criminals try to persuade people to download malware. Simply opening and reading an SMS text message is unlikely to infect your phone, but you can get a virus or malware if you download an infected attachment or click a link to a compromised website.
